#c668ef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c668ef is composed of 77.6% red, 40.8%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.2%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 281.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 67.3%. #c668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#8d00df.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#c668ef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c668ef has RGB values of R:198, G:104,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 13002991.

Shades and Tints of #c668ef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060109 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c668ef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ada8af is the less saturated color, while #cb5bfc is the most saturated one.
